Book Review- The Unhoneymooners

As I said in my last book review for The Invisible Life of Addie LaRue (you should check it out if you haven't already!), I'm on BookTok and Bookstagram. This book was a recommendation from one of the book-dedicated instagram accounts I follow. Immediately, I was hooked and wanted to read it.


One thing I've mentioned throughout my book reviews is that I need the book to be interesting from the beginning for me to really be interested. This book The Unhoneymooners by Christina Lauren did an amazing job with that. From the beginning I was interested.


This book was definitely not short but only took me about 4 days to finish. It was one of those books that you just can't seem to put down. One of those books that linger in the back of your mind when not reading it.


From the beginning I got a strong "cutesy teen vibe". This book's plot is one where you are jealous of the character and everything that happens to them, but would also hate being them in real life. I don't want to give spoilers, but the book is very cliché and has an adorable ending.


I give this book a 9/10. (All my book reviews so far have been 9/10s! I'm not sure if thats a good or bad thing lol). The reason why I give this book that rating is because it is very predictable but still is a very cute story. I recommend this book to teens/ young adults who like Chick-Lit or Romance books.
